METHOD FOR MEASURING DEVIATION ANGLE OF ANGLE DIRECTION OF FERRULE END FACE AND WAVE FRONT DIRECTION OF OPTICAL FIBER OR FERRULE HOLE LINING UP DIRECTION

PROBLEM TO BE SOLVED: To provide a method for measuring the deviation angle between the angle direction of the diagonally polished end face of a ferrule and the wave front direction of the optical fiber in the ferrule or the lining up direction of plural pieces of the optical fibers in the ferrule holes. ;SOLUTION: The polarization maintaining optical fibers 1 are inserted into the ferrule holding parts 3b of a receptacle 3 provided with a glass plate contact part 3a and the ferrule holding parts 3b at a prescribed angle β with the perpendicular axis of the contact part 3a. The ferrule 2 having the diagonally polished end face of a prescribed angle α is mounted. The diagonally polished end face is pressed to the one surface of the glass plate 4. The angle direction X is measured by the interference fringes k generated by making perpendicularly the light (t) of a specified wavelength incident on the glass plate 4 from the other surface and the wave front direction X' of the polarization maintaining optical fiber 1 is measured. The deviation angle Δθ between the angle direction X and the wave front direction X' is measured.;COPYRIGHT: (C)1997,JPO
